MSFT vs. PEGA: Which Agentic AI Vendor is a Better Buy in 2H25?

The artificial intelligence (AI) revolution has entered a new phase with the emergence of agentic AI — systems capable of autonomous decision-making and task execution rather than merely assisting human users. Two prominent players in this space, Microsoft MSFT and Pegasystems PEGA, are taking distinctly different approaches to capitalize on this transformative technology. Microsoft leverages its massive cloud infrastructure and enterprise software ecosystem to integrate agentic capabilities across its portfolio, while Pegasystems focuses on specialized workflow automation and legacy system modernization powered by AI companies recently announced significant expansions of their agentic AI offerings, with Microsoft evolving Copilot into autonomous digital workers and Pega enhancing its Blueprint platform to automatically transform legacy systems into modern applications. The timing of these announcements, coupled with strong financial performance from both companies, makes for a compelling comparison as investors seek exposure to the next wave of AI delve deep and closely compare the fundamentals of the two stocks to determine which one is a better investment now. Microsoft's approach to agentic AI represents a comprehensive platform strategy that spans its entire technology stack. The company's third-quarter fiscal 2025 results demonstrated continued momentum, with total revenues reaching $70.1 billion, up 13% year over year. Microsoft Cloud revenues of $42.4 billion grew 22% in constant currency, with Azure showing particularly strong performance at 33% growth, including 16 percentage points from AI services company's agentic AI strategy centers on transforming Copilot from a simple assistant into autonomous digital workers capable of reasoning, planning, and acting independently. Microsoft processed more than 100 trillion tokens during the quarter, representing a five-fold increase year over year, indicating massive adoption of its AI services. The company has introduced specialized agents like Sales Agent and Customer Service Agent while enabling customers to build custom agents through Copilot Studio, with more than 230,000 organizations already using the scale advantages are evident in its infrastructure investments, with capital expenditures of $21.4 billion in the quarter supporting long-term monetization. The company's diverse revenue streams provide stability, though this same diversification may limit the upside potential from any single technology trend. Azure's strong performance demonstrates Microsoft's ability to capture enterprise AI workloads, but the company's massive size means incremental growth from agentic AI represents a smaller percentage impact on overall Zacks Consensus Estimate for Microsoft's fiscal 2025 earnings is pegged at $13.36 per share, indicating a 13.22% year-over-year increase. Pegasystems presents a compelling pure-play opportunity in enterprise agentic AI with its specialized focus on workflow automation and legacy system modernization. The company's first-quarter 2025 results showcased accelerating momentum, with Annual Contract Value (ACV) growing more than 13% year over year and Pega Cloud ACV surging 23%. The company generated exceptional free cash flow of $202 million, demonstrating the profitability of its subscription model revolutionary Blueprint platform represents a breakthrough in agentic AI applications, enabling organizations to automatically analyze and convert legacy system assets into modern cloud applications. This addresses a massive market opportunity, as Pega research indicates 88% of IT decision makers cite technical debt as impacting competitive agility. The enhanced Blueprint capabilities now leverage agentic AI to ingest diverse inputs, including videos, documentation, code, and UI screens, dramatically accelerating digital transformation timelines from months to company's focused approach to enterprise workflow automation positions it perfectly for the agentic AI revolution. Unlike broader platform providers, Pega has built its entire value proposition around intelligent automation and decision-making, making agentic AI a natural evolution rather than an add-on feature. With over 1,000 new Blueprints created weekly — more than double the rate from months earlier — customer adoption is accelerating rapidly. The company's smaller scale means successful agentic AI implementations can drive significant percentage growth in key Zacks Consensus Estimate for PEGA's 2025 earnings is pegged at $1.88 per share, indicating a 24.5% year-over-year increase. Microsoft lays off more employees after huge job cut in AI era

New Delhi: Tech giant Microsoft has cut hundreds of more jobs just weeks after reducing nearly 3 per cent of its global workforce in the AI era. As per a filing with Washington state's Employment Security Department, 305 additional employees in Redmond, Washington have been asked to leave. A company spokesperson said in a statement the latest headcount reduction is in addition to the 6,000 job cuts announced last month, which is roughly 3 per cent of its global workforce. "We continue to implement organisational changes necessary to best position the company for success in a dynamic marketplace," the spokesperson was quoted as saying in reports. Microsoft CEO Satya Nadella has said that the recent layoffs were not linked to employee performance but due to organisational restructuring. Addressing staff during a town-hall meeting, Nadella said the layoffs were necessary to realign teams in accordance with Microsoft's evolving priorities, particularly its growing focus on artificial intelligence. He acknowledged the emotional toll of the decision but underscored that it was driven by strategic shifts, not shortcomings in productivity or talent. Last month, Frank X Shaw, Chief Communications Officer, Microsoft, said that 'We've entered the era of AI agents'. 'Thanks to groundbreaking advancements in reasoning and memory, AI models are now more capable and efficient, and we're seeing how AI systems can help us all solve problems in new ways. For example, 15 million developers are already using GitHub Copilot, and features like agent mode and code review are streamlining the way they code, check, deploy and troubleshoot,' he said during the 'Microsoft Build 2025' event. Hundreds of thousands of customers are using Microsoft 365 Copilot to help research, brainstorm and develop solutions, and more than 230,000 organisations — including 90 per cent of the Fortune 500 — have already used Copilot Studio to build AI agents and automations.

Microsoft Secures Massive Copilot Deal, Barclays Bets Big on AI Surge

May 30 - Microsoft (NASDAQ:MSFT) has struck a deal to supply Barclays (NYSE:BCS) with 100,000 licenses for its Copilot AI assistants. Under the deal, Barclays will implement Copilot across its workforce to streamline workflows, automate tasks and enhance decision-making. Warning! GuruFocus has detected 3 Warning Sign with MSFT. The bank's move signals a shift toward AI-driven efficiency in banking services, with Copilot's capabilities potentially covering areas from customer service to risk analysis. Barclays follows a growing list of companies, Accenture (NYSE:ACN), Toyota (NYSE:TM), Volkswagen (VWAGY) and Siemens (SIEGY), all of which use Copilot for more than 100,000 employees combined. Microsoft has been promoting Copilot aggressively, offering customization through plugins and Graph connectors to fit different industry needs. The software giant also rolled out Copilot Studio, enabling clients to build bespoke AI assistants for tasks such as automated claims processing or manufacturing insights. The firm aims to make Copilot integral to corporate operations worldwide. At $30 per user per month, these agreements could yield tens of millions annually, with bulk discounts likely for major corporations. This article first appeared on GuruFocus. Why an Investment Bank Remains Bullish on Microsoft (MSFT)

Investment bank Cantor Fitzgerald remained upbeat on Microsoft Corporation (NASDAQ:MSFT) in a recent note to investors, highlighting what it sees as the tech giant's significant progress in AI. Cantor kept a $512 price target and an Overweight rating on the name. Cantor believes that the tech giant will soon be seen as a leader in agentic AI, based on products within the latter sector that it recently unveiled. For example, the investment bank was pleased by the tech giant's introduction of multiple agents to its M365 Copilot and Copilot Studio products. Meanwhile, Azure, MSFT's cloud-infrastructure unit, is producing AI apps, agents, and management tools, Cantor reported. Microsoft Corporation (NASDAQ:MSFT)'s launch of a coding agent and its introduction of new large-language models were also greeted enthusiastically by Cantor. MSFT's AI tools are expected to help developers, the investment bank added.
